Researchers recently captured an extraordinary video of a sperm whale giving birth, offering unprecedented insights into the reproductive behaviors of these majestic creatures. The footage showcases the intimate moments of labor, highlighting the bonds between the mother and her newborn calf. Observing this rare event allowed scientists to gain a deeper understanding of the birthing process, including the challenges the mother faces and the immediate responses of the calf as it enters the world.

Insights into the social dynamics of sperm whales were also enhanced, as researchers noted the supportive roles played by other members of the pod during the birth. This behavior underscores the strong communal ties among sperm whales, emphasizing their cooperative nature. Additionally, the video presents an opportunity to study the physiological adaptations of both the mother and calf, which could inform conservation efforts by highlighting the importance of protected habitats during critical reproductive periods. Overall, this remarkable documentation serves as a significant contribution to marine biology and whale conservation.
